This Birmingham apartment is finished to the highest standard and situated in the convenient and in-demand B15 city centre postcode.
The interior includes elegant decoration and high quality furnishings, fixtures, and fittings. Spacious open-plan layouts include integrated kitchens and state-of-the-art appliances.
The development is located just a few minutes away from Birmingham’s commercial, retail and cultural centre, and offers easy access to the nearest train station just a 12-minute walk away. The property is also only 5 minutes from the O2 Academy.
This apartment would make an attractive buy-to-let investment opportunity, with projected net rental yields of 5%, and a regional capital growth forecast of 23.4% (Savills). The development has been designed with the modern renter in mind, including luxury onsite facilities such as a gym, lounge, and garden, allowing investors to target this growing tenant demographic in central Birmingham.
